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Tours to Seuilly is to drive which costs €8 - €13 and takes 48 min.
The fastest way to get from Tours to Seuilly is to drive which takes 48 min and costs €8 - €13.
No, there is no direct bus from Tours to Seuilly. However, there are services departing from St Pierre Gare Sud and arriving at Rd759 via Gare SNCF.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 2h 18m.
The distance between Tours and Seuilly is 57 km. The road distance is 56 km.
The best way to get from Tours to Seuilly without a car is to train and line 115 bus which takes 2h 1m and costs €11 - €21.
It takes approximately 2h 1m to get from Tours to Seuilly, including transfers.
Tours to Seuilly bus services, operated by Réseau de Mobilité Interurbaine (Rémi), depart from St Pierre Gare Sud station.
Tours to Seuilly bus services, operated by Réseau de Mobilité Interurbaine (Rémi), arrive at Gare SNCF station.
Yes, the driving distance between Tours to Seuilly is 56 km. It takes approximately 48 min to drive from Tours to Seuilly.
